The story behind this fragrance
Petal opens with bright citrus—Amalfi lemon and bergamot striking crisp and clean—before settling into a pale, almost translucent floral heart. Lily-of-the-valley and freesia unfold with a watery, dewy quality that feels less like perfume and more like the breath between petals. Sandalwood grounds it all with a soft, creamy warmth beneath, ensuring the airy florals never drift away entirely. The whole effect is luminous and intimate.
